Why Satellite PCBs Require Specialized Design

Satellite PCBs

Unlike conventional circuit boards used in consumer electronics, satellite PCBs must perform under conditions that include:

  • Extreme temperature fluctuations

  • Strong vibration during rocket launch

  • Radiation exposure in orbit

  • Long mission lifetimes without maintenance

These challenges require circuit boards that deliver both mechanical durability and stable electrical performance.

Key Design Requirements for Satellite PCB

1. High-Frequency Communication Support

Satellite communication systems rely heavily on RF and microwave circuits to transmit signals between satellites and ground stations.

Satellite PCBs must support:

  • Controlled impedance transmission lines

  • Low signal loss across RF paths

  • Stable dielectric properties at high frequencies

These characteristics ensure clear and reliable long-distance communication.

2. Thermal Stability in Extreme Environments

Satellites are exposed to rapid temperature transitions between sunlight and the cold vacuum of space. PCBs must maintain stable electrical performance despite these temperature variations.

Thermal design methods often include:

  • Copper planes for heat distribution

  • Thermal vias for efficient heat transfer

  • High-temperature laminate materials

3. High Structural Strength

During launch, satellite electronics experience intense mechanical stress and vibration. Satellite PCBs must maintain structural integrity to protect critical electronic components.

Reinforced multilayer PCB structures help provide the necessary mechanical stability.

4. Radiation Resistance

Radiation in space can affect electronic circuits over time. PCB materials and layouts must minimize susceptibility to radiation-induced failures.

Special materials and design techniques help improve system reliability in long-term space missions.

Materials Used in Satellite PCB

Satellite PCBs

To meet aerospace requirements, satellite PCBs typically use specialized materials such as:

  • Polyimide high-temperature laminates

  • Low-loss RF materials

  • PTFE-based substrates

  • High-performance composite laminates

These materials provide stable electrical performance, strong environmental resistance, and long operational lifetimes.

Manufacturing Challenges

Satellite PCBs

Satellite PCB fabrication requires precision manufacturing and rigorous testing processes.

Key manufacturing requirements include:

  • High-precision multilayer PCB fabrication

  • Tight impedance control for RF circuits

  • High-reliability soldering and assembly

  • Extensive inspection and validation testing

These processes ensure the final PCB meets strict aerospace reliability standards.
